You've heard it before: consistency is key. But why is it so hard to maintain? The answer lies deep within your brain's reward system, specifically with dopamine. Every time you successfully complete a small, desired action, your brain releases a tiny hit of dopamine, creating a positive feedback loop. Habit stacking leverages this powerful mechanism by linking a new, desired habit to an existing, well-established one. Instead of relying solely on willpower, which is a finite resource, you're essentially piggybacking on a pre-existing neurological pathway. Think of it as creating a 'habit train' where one action automatically triggers the next, making the entire sequence feel less effortful and more like a natural progression. Understanding this fundamental principle is crucial for anyone serious about lasting change.
The fear of missing a day is a common stumbling block, often leading to a complete derailment of progress. But here's the liberating truth: one missed day doesn't erase your efforts! Your brain, while loving consistency, is also remarkably adaptable. The power of habit stacking isn't about rigid perfection; it's about building resilience and understanding the 'why' behind your actions. If you forget, simply acknowledge it and jump back on the train the very next opportunity. Don't fall into the trap of all-or-nothing thinking. Instead, view it as a minor blip and a chance to reinforce your commitment. Remember, the goal is long-term consistency, not flawless execution every single day.

One of the most common questions revolves around 'How long does it really take?' While the oft-cited '21 days' is a convenient soundbite, the truth is more nuanced. Research suggests the timeframe can vary significantly, anywhere from 18 to 254 days, depending on the habit's complexity and your personal consistency. More importantly, we'll tackle the perennial challenge of 'What about motivation?' Motivation is fleeting; discipline and systems are your bedrock.
